Abstract

PURPOSE:To detaching recording paper from a roll and to automatically lead the tip end of the recording paper to a printing roller by pressing a pair of rollers rotating in the direction opposite to each other to the roll state recording paper. CONSTITUTION:A roll state recording paper 1 is set so that the roll end comes between a separating roller 3 at the upper part and an idler 4. And the recording paper is rotated in the direction shown by the arrow by a recording paper driving roller 2. At this time, as the separating roller 3 is pressed to the driving roller, though the separating roller is rotated reversely, frictional coefficient against the recording paper is lower than that of the driving roller and the separating roller is slipping on the recording paper. When the roll end of the recording paper is caught by the separating roller, frictional coefficient between the separating roller and the recording paper is higher than that between sheets of the recording paper, and the recording paper roll end is detached from the roll by reverse rotation of the separating roll and fed to the lower part guide 5.
